如何在GitHub上使用howdoi工具解决编程问题

什么是howdoi工具?

howdoi是一个命令行工具,它允许开发者通过GitHub轻松快速地获取编程问题的解决方案。这个工具通过查询Stack Overflow等网站,能够为常见的编程问题提供即时的答案,极大地提高了开发效率。

howdoi的安装方法

环境要求

在安装howdoi之前,请确保你的计算机上已安装以下软件:

  • Python 3.x
  • pip(Python包管理工具)

安装步骤

  1. 打开命令行工具。

  2. 运行以下命令安装howdoi
    bash
    pip install howdoi

  3. 验证安装是否成功:
    bash
    howdoi –help

    如果你能看到帮助信息,说明安装成功。

如何使用howdoi工具

基本用法

howdoi的基本用法非常简单,只需要在命令行中输入以下命令:
bash
howdoi <问题描述>

例如:
bash
howdoi python 如何定义一个函数

选项和参数

howdoi还支持一些额外的选项,使得使用更加灵活:

  • --count: 指定返回的答案数量(默认返回一个答案)。
  • --skip: 跳过前几个答案,返回后续的答案。
  • --verbose: 显示详细信息,包括搜索链接。

howdoi与GitHub的结合使用

howdoi工具能够与GitHub上的项目相结合,以提高代码的可维护性和开发效率。以下是几种结合使用的方法:

1. 在项目中集成howdoi

可以在自己的GitHub项目中集成howdoi,这样团队成员在编码过程中可以快速获取问题的答案。只需在README文件中加入howdoi的使用示例。

2. 代码审查时使用howdoi

在进行代码审查时,开发者可以利用howdoi快速查找相关的代码示例或解决方案,以便更好地理解代码的意图和实现。

3. 整合到持续集成工具中

可以将howdoi整合到CI/CD工具中,在构建过程中自动查找和解决常见问题。

常见问题解答(FAQ)

howdoi可以用来做什么?

howdoi可以用来快速查找编程相关问题的解决方案,极大地减少了查找文档或手动搜索的时间。

howdoi是否支持多种编程语言?

是的,howdoi支持多种编程语言,包括Python、Java、JavaScript、Ruby等。

如何获得更多的答案?

使用--count选项可以指定返回的答案数量,例如:
bash
howdoi –count 5 <问题描述>

如何反馈或提交bug?

可以通过GitHub上的howdoi项目页面提交问题或反馈,项目维护者会及时查看并处理。

howdoi的命令行选项有哪些?

  • --count:返回的答案数量。
  • --skip:跳过前几个答案。
  • --verbose:显示详细信息。

结论

使用howdoi工具可以显著提高编程开发的效率。通过与GitHub的结合,你可以更好地管理项目,快速解决问题。无论是新手还是经验丰富的开发者,howdoi都能成为你编程过程中的得力助手。

有兴趣的读者可以通过GitHub了解更多关于howdoi的信息,积极参与开源社区的建设。

在GitHub的代码管理中,howdoi绝对是一个不可或缺的工具,帮助开发者提高效率,解决问题。

正文完